A leading funeral service provider in Maidstone is seeking an experienced Funeral Director. You will oversee operations and support families through emotional moments.
Key responsibilities include:
- Leading services
- Guiding families
- Collaborating with funeral teams
The ideal candidate has a strong knowledge of funeral processes, excellent leadership skills, and a compassionate approach. Offers competitive salary and professional development opportunities.
